dss apprenticeship programme winners announced
Middle East & North Africa search gathers best and brightest marketing students from the region

After a rigorous search, DSS is pleased to announce the winners of a region-wide search for top marketing students who will join this year’s edition of the DSS Apprenticeship Programme, which comes under the directives of HH Sheikh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um, Vice-President and Prime Minister of the UAE and Ruler of Dubai.

The seven outstanding university students who will be interning at DSS early next month include: Alaa Alwan from the College of Business Administration (CBA), Kingdom of Saudi Arabia; Mohammed Al Zamil, University College of Bahrain, Bahrain; Jehad Al Khalili, Modern College of Business & Science, Oman; Saheim Khalifa Al Josiman, Qatar University; Mohammed Dagher, American University in Kuwait, Kuwait; Faten Fathallah, Lebanese American University, Lebanon; and Hend Mahgoub, University of Cairo, Egypt.

Now covering seven key markets across the region, from the initial two, the Apprenticeship Programme offers the selected interns a first-hand experience in the organization and marketing of DSS, one of the most successful tourism marketing events of the region.

While in Dubai for their apprenticeship, the students will be hosted by Qamardeen Hotel, operated by Southern Sun, the very first hotel to open its doors in the Old Town at Downtown Burj Dubai.

Khulood Al Thani, DSS Marketing Manager said: “We’re happy with the turnout for this year’s batch of interns. In the next few weeks, they will be working hand-in-hand with mentors, who will share with them valuable insights and skills in managing and marketing a truly world-class event such as the DSS. We hope that they will walk away from this experience enriched by new knowledge and skills, as well as new friends.”
